When planning a hardscape project, several factors influence your final investment. The total square footage is the primary driver, but the complexity of the design—such as curves, patterns, or multi-level tiers—adds to labor time. Site accessibility matters too; if crews need specialized equipment to move materials into a tight backyard, that affects the bottom line. Material choice, from standard concrete blocks to premium natural stone, significantly shifts the budget. Additionally, your current ground condition determines how much excavation and base preparation is required for long-term stability.

While poured concrete generally has a lower upfront cost, concrete pavers can offer better long-term value. Pavers are more resistant to cracking from ground movement and freeze-thaw cycles. If a paver does get damaged, it's much easier and cheaper to replace a single paver than to repair a large concrete slab.

Yes, a layer of sand is absolutely essential for a proper paver installation. This bedding sand, placed over a compacted gravel base, creates a level surface for the pavers and allows for crucial drainage. This prevents shifting, heaving, and water accumulation, ensuring the longevity of your patio or walkway.

Hardscaping refers to the non-living, structural elements of your landscape design. This includes patios, walkways, driveways, retaining walls, and outdoor kitchens. Concrete pavers are a very popular and versatile material for creating a wide range of beautiful and functional hardscape features.
A classic example of hardscaping is a custom-designed paver patio that extends your living space outdoors, perfect for entertaining. Other examples include elegant paver walkways that enhance your garden's appeal or a sturdy retaining wall to manage slopes. These elements add both aesthetic value and practical functionality.
